For d7 octahedral complexes, you typically use the spin-only magnetic moment formula. This is because the orbital contribution to the magnetic moment is often quenched due to the strong ligand field splitting in octahedral complexes. The spin-only formula is: μ = √(n(n+2)) BM, where n is the number of unpaired electrons.
